for AR/DM i would always go blink/dagon/power treads...Maybe an Aggs depending what has been used in the pool.  Generally health/survivability items are always good, van/hood/blademail

 

there were some other modes in dota1 that were pretty great

-ID - item drop

-MC - mega creeps (essentially ancients spawn and help push the lanes out)

-aa,as,ai for all agi/str/int heroes

-ro/mo for all melee / ranged

 

and some neat modifiers like pooled items, fast respawn, rune changes, all same hero, and some zoom/far out camera stuff (gross)

 

Also picking only from respective radiant/dire taverns - for dota2 people they used to have wc3 taverns to pick heros from.  thats also why the hero selection grid is broken up not just by attribute class but also rad/dire alignment

 

There was one added later I never played called Capture Point, this would be a pretty neat and obviously makes sense based on the map.  Hold middle points between towers or in jungles etc.  I would imagine they release this first as a holiday mode and then re-incorporate into the base game

Yeah, you're right.

 

sc Super Creeps. Powerful creeps will spawn every 10 minutes.

mi Mini Heroes. All heroes are half normal size.

er Experimental Runes. Uses an experimental rune spawning system.

cp Capture Point. Specific areas appear at 10 minute mark. Capturing them grants various bonus auras.

Leaving a game gets you (eventually) penalized IF you're the 1st person to leave. If someone else has already left/been disconnected for 5 minutes total/has been AFK for 5 minutes the message above the Disconnect Button will be a green "This game is safe to leave." It'll also show in game in the kill log but that can be missed. If it isn't safe to leave it'll have a red sentence explaining how you could be ruining the game for the rest of your team.

 

Leaving a bunch of games get you put into the low priority queue with everyone else who abandoned too many games for X games. I don't know what the threshold is but I think it's lower than 10% of your games abandoned.

 

I usually leave a game as soon as someone abandons and queue up for another if I have time. You could keep playing and get that 4 man comeback or silly 2v3 games. Those can be fun with the right heroes.
